Manpower Report of the President. A Report on Manpower Requirements, Resources, Utilization, and Training.
Department of Labor, Washington, DC.
This report on 1969 manpower problems and programs reflects an increased emphasis on the economic as well as the social objectives and contributions of manpower programs. Seven chapters present details of the economic, socioeconomic, labor, training, and programmatic activities which constitute the nation's manpower program: (1) Manpower and Economic Policy, (2) The Employment and Unemployment Record, (3) New Developments in Manpower Programs, (4) Toward Equal Employment Opportunity, (5) Employment and Poverty, (6) Income Maintenance and Work Incentives, and (7) Manpower Demand and Supply in Professional Occupations. A new Guide to Federally Assisted Manpower Training and Support Programs, a progress report on Job Matching and Labor Market Information Programs, and a Statistical Appendix are appended. (CH)
